Part 2: Claire swallowed. “Claire Bennett. Night nurse.”

“This is a sterile emergency field,” he barked. “Get out.”

Dominic’s gun did not move from Sterling’s temple, but his eyes flicked toward Claire.

She felt them like heat.

“The medication is making it worse,” Claire said, her voice shaking. “It’s not his heart. It’s the line.”

Sterling gave a sharp, ugly laugh.

“The line?”

“The tubing. The drug is reacting with something in the tubing. His diaphragm is locked. You’re treating cardiac arrest, but the paralysis is chemical.”

One of the specialists scoffed. “That is absurd.”

Claire pointed toward the incubator. “Look at his skin. The pattern isn’t sepsis. And there’s a sweet smell from the ventilator circuit.”

Sterling’s face flushed with humiliation. “You are a floor nurse with no authority here.”

“And you are about to kill him,” Claire said.

The room went silent.

Dominic slowly turned his head.

“What did you say?”
